A pulse damper is really a chamber filled with an quickly compressed fluid and a flexible diaphragm. Through the piston’s ahead stroke the fluid in the heartbeat damper is compressed. Once the piston withdraws to refill the pump, force from your increasing fluid in the heart beat damper maintains the movement amount.

One more helpful detector can be a mass spectrometer. Determine twelve.5.13 displays a block diagram of a typical HPLC–MS instrument. The effluent within the column enters the mass spectrometer’s ion resource employing an interface the gets rid of the vast majority of cell section, A vital have to have due to the incompatibility involving the liquid cell section along with the mass spectrometer’s high vacuum setting.

There are numerous methods of detecting once the part is passed out on the column. One among the strategy is by UV gentle. A lot of compounds absorbs UV lights of varied wavelengths. UV mild is shinned where the component handed out within the column.
If the answer is diluted the world of the peak might be fewer, whilst the detention time will likely be similar. So it is feasible to detect a material present even in an incredibly compact amount.
